extern crate captrs2;
extern crate shuteye;
use captrs2::*;
use shuteye::sleep;
use std::time::Duration;
fn main() {
let mut capturer = Capturer::new(0).unwrap();
let (w, h) = capturer.geometry();
let size = w as u64 * h as u64;
loop {
let ps = capturer.capture_frame().unwrap();
let (mut tot_r, mut tot_g, mut tot_b) = (0, 0, 0);
for Bgr8 { r, g, b, .. } in ps.into_iter() {
tot_r += r as u64;
tot_g += g as u64;
tot_b += b as u64;
}
println!("Avg: {:?}", (tot_r / size, tot_g / size, tot_b / size));
sleep(Duration::from_millis(80));
}
}
